FanExpo Vancouver dates are February 21 - 23, 2025 at the Vancouver Convention Centre.

The Price of Imagination: Tickets and Tokens
- 3 Day - $70 early bird, $90 regular
- Ultimate - $99 early bird, $119 regular
- VIP - $299
- Friday - $30 early bird
- Saturday - $40 early bird
- Sunday - $35 early bird
EARLY BIRD PRICING ENDS JULY 18, 2024, AT 11:59 PM PT
